From 51fac0e2353a83536600c19c303f66ce845257b2 Mon Sep 17 00:00:00 2001 From: Damnae Date: Thu, 22 Feb 2024 11:46:00 +0100 Subject: [PATCH] Implement some tasks. --- src/gamecore/tasks/AddModifier.vue | 2 +- .../tasks/AddWeakByTeamAttackType.vue | 11 ++-- src/gamecore/tasks/AutoUseUltraSkill.vue | 26 +++++++++ src/gamecore/tasks/ByCompareStanceCount.vue | 30 ++++++++++ src/gamecore/tasks/ByDistance.vue | 39 +++++++++++++ src/gamecore/tasks/ByHasSummonRelation.vue | 25 +++++++++ src/gamecore/tasks/ByIsAutoBattle.vue | 20 +++++++ src/gamecore/tasks/ByIsBattleEventEntity.vue | 25 +++++++++ src/gamecore/tasks/ByIsEnemy.vue | 25 +++++++++ src/gamecore/tasks/ByTargetIsStanceWeak.vue | 30 ++++++++++ .../ByTargetIsStanceWeakForCurrentHit.vue | 30 ++++++++++ .../ByTargetIsStanceWeakForCurrentSkill.vue | 30 ++++++++++ src/gamecore/tasks/CloneWeakness.vue | 29 ++++++++++ src/gamecore/tasks/DefineDynamicValue.vue | 9 ++- src/gamecore/tasks/GlobalTimeSlow.vue | 33 +++++++++++ src/gamecore/tasks/InfectModifier.vue | 55 +++++++++++++++++++ src/gamecore/tasks/ModifySPNew.vue | 5 ++ src/gamecore/tasks/ModifySpecialSP.vue | 13 +++++ src/gamecore/tasks/RemoveEffect.vue | 9 ++- src/gamecore/tasks/ResetStance.vue | 4 +- src/gamecore/tasks/SetBattleAchievement.vue | 21 +++++++ src/gamecore/tasks/SetBattleScoringItem.vue | 25 +++++++++ .../tasks/SetBattleTargetProgress.vue | 25 +++++++++ .../tasks/SetDynamicValueByChangeValue.vue | 26 +++++++++ .../SetDynamicValueByHardLevelProperty.vue | 33 +++++++++++ src/gamecore/tasks/SetEntityUnselectable.vue | 24 ++++++++ .../tasks/SetMonsterEnergyBarState.vue | 44 +++++++++++++++ src/gamecore/tasks/SetTeamFormation.vue | 16 ++++-- src/gamecore/tasks/SetTeamLockTarget.vue | 26 +++++++++ src/gamecore/tasks/ShowBattleMessage.vue | 27 +++++++++ src/gamecore/tasks/ShowBonusUIEffect.vue | 3 +- .../tasks/SortByModifierDynamicFloat.vue | 37 +++++++++++++ src/gamecore/tasks/SortTargets.vue | 9 ++- src/gamecore/tasks/TriggerCustomString.vue | 24 ++++++++ src/gamecore/tasks/TriggerEffect.vue | 9 ++- src/gamecore/tasks/TurnInsertAbility.vue | 10 +++- src/gamecore/tasks/TurnInsertAction.vue | 2 +- src/gamecore/tasks/UseSkillOneMore.vue | 20 +++++++ src/gamecore/tasks/WaitTimelineFinish.vue | 3 +- 39 files changed, 802 insertions(+), 32 deletions(-) create mode 100644 src/gamecore/tasks/AutoUseUltraSkill.vue create mode 100644 src/gamecore/tasks/ByCompareStanceCount.vue create mode 100644 src/gamecore/tasks/ByDistance.vue create mode 100644 src/gamecore/tasks/ByHasSummonRelation.vue create mode 100644 src/gamecore/tasks/ByIsAutoBattle.vue create mode 100644 src/gamecore/tasks/ByIsBattleEventEntity.vue create mode 100644 src/gamecore/tasks/ByIsEnemy.vue create mode 100644 src/gamecore/tasks/ByTargetIsStanceWeak.vue create mode 100644 src/gamecore/tasks/ByTargetIsStanceWeakForCurrentHit.vue create mode 100644 src/gamecore/tasks/ByTargetIsStanceWeakForCurrentSkill.vue create mode 100644 src/gamecore/tasks/CloneWeakness.vue create mode 100644 src/gamecore/tasks/GlobalTimeSlow.vue create mode 100644 src/gamecore/tasks/InfectModifier.vue create mode 100644 src/gamecore/tasks/ModifySpecialSP.vue create mode 100644 src/gamecore/tasks/SetBattleAchievement.vue create mode 100644 src/gamecore/tasks/SetBattleScoringItem.vue create mode 100644 src/gamecore/tasks/SetBattleTargetProgress.vue create mode 100644 src/gamecore/tasks/SetDynamicValueByChangeValue.vue create mode 100644 src/gamecore/tasks/SetDynamicValueByHardLevelProperty.vue create mode 100644 src/gamecore/tasks/SetEntityUnselectable.vue create mode 100644 src/gamecore/tasks/SetMonsterEnergyBarState.vue create mode 100644 src/gamecore/tasks/SetTeamLockTarget.vue create mode 100644 src/gamecore/tasks/ShowBattleMessage.vue create mode 100644 src/gamecore/tasks/SortByModifierDynamicFloat.vue create mode 100644 src/gamecore/tasks/TriggerCustomString.vue create mode 100644 src/gamecore/tasks/UseSkillOneMore.vue diff --git a/src/gamecore/tasks/AddModifier.vue b/src/gamecore/tasks/AddModifier.vue index 813ea9a..45aa59d 100644 --- a/src/gamecore/tasks/AddModifier.vue +++ b/src/gamecore/tasks/AddModifier.vue @@ -69,7 +69,7 @@